One of the strategies from the Brisbane City Council’s recently commissioned report - Brisbane’s Unique Window of Opportunity, is to establish stronger links with the Asia Pacific economy.
Part of this strategy is to provide multilingual communication to international visitors, including signage and digital guides. Multilingual signage in the city centre was developed to support international visitors and reinforce the Council’s Lifestyle City strategy.
Based on the target audience of short stay international tourists and long stay international students, messages in Korean, Japanese, Traditional Chinese and Arabic were introduced to the signage. Thirty three new brightly coloured multilingual directional signs, were installed within the city centre, replacing English only signs.
